A Mindful Meditation Series on Gentleness

with Alyson Zilai

December 13th-January 17th

No Class December 27th

It is more important than ever to hold ourselves gently, which we are not always conditioned to do. Often the fast pace of the world can have an aggressive energy which we can absorb and/or participate in. To create a home in ourselves where we feel safe is an invaluable gift we can give to ourselves to weather it all and live more consciously and fully. This 5-week series will begin with a relaxing sound bath and conclude with a mindfulness meditation sit with an intention to hold ourselves in gentle awareness.

Grow: A Year-Long Mindfulness Meditation Project

Awake. Gentle. Focused. Connected.

Begin the weekend in a way which is wakeful, relaxed and supported. This weekly group will meet for one hour on Saturday mornings in person (8-9 at the Embodied Studio)  and virtually (10-11 via zoom, link provided via email) from October 18, 2025- October 17, 2026. The group will begin with a sound bath incorporating instruments and intentions curated for participants, followed by a group mindfulness meditation sit.

This group is free for participants with an opportunity to donate to a charity which will rotate on a monthly basis. 

In order to effectively curate the classes to participants, registration is required. This project is separated into 7 different series. Please, kindly,  register for each individual series separately.

Meet Your Instructor:

Alyson Zilai is a Certified Mindfulness Meditation Teacher through Dharma Moon and Tibet House (100 hr). She was first drawn to mindfulness after being introduced to the works of Thich Nhat Hanh and the Plum Village Tradition as well as books and teachings by Jack Kornfield, Jon Kabat-Zinn and Sharon Salzburg by her therapist and mentor while working toward a Master’s Degree in Counseling and Human Relations in 2010. She feels a passion for mindfulness practice due to the personal impact it has had on her- providing guidance through particularly challenging periods of grief and transition- and ways in which she has seen it expand her capacity to be present for the ins and outs of life while gaining a deeper understanding of the human experience in the process. Additionally, she has been fortunate enough to see the power of the practices through her clients' reported experiences in her psychotherapy practice.

In addition to certification as mindfulness meditation teacher, Alyson holds a Master’s of Science Degree in Counseling and Human Relations from Villanova University (2011) and is a NJ Licensed Professional Counselor. Her approach is eclectic, incorporating CBT, DBT and Humanistic theories and was recently trained in Brainspotting and working toward certification in the modality.
